起重机主梁的疲劳计算
引用本文:金光振,陈道礼.起重机主梁的疲劳计算[J].武汉科技大学学报(自然科学版),1994(4).
作者姓名:金光振  陈道礼
摘    要:冶金起重机主梁的疲劳破坏通常发生在上盖板主焊缝和下盖板对接焊缝处。本文分析了主焊缝的应力状态和引起疲劳破坏的主要因素,介绍了疲劳强度校核和步骤。以金属结构工作级别作为桥梁,导出了疲营寿命估算的简捷方法,提出了提高主梁疲劳强度的措施。

关 键 词:起重机  金属结构  疲劳计算  寿命估算
